The Red Devils went behind early after Mbaye Diagne headed home in the second minute.
Bruno Fernandes levelled just before the break in stunning style, but the visitors were unable to get a winner.
They improve their tally to 46 points, seven points behind league leaders Manchester City who have a game in hand over their cross-town rivals.
Speaking after the game, Solskjaer said: "We should play better but we gave ourselves a tough start.
"You have 90 minutes to make amends but we didn't build that momentum until late in the first half.
"I said we shouldn't be talked about [in the title race]. A compliment for the boys we got into position we are now.
"We won't let them [Manchester City] run away with it - we're playing them soon. We're not giving it away early - no we're not."
